## Deployment

Quillpress renders markdown in a two-stage pipeline: parse workers, then the sanitizer pool. Deploy both together; version skew between stages breaks footnote handling. Use the `ship` target, which builds, runs the golden-file suite, and rolls pods one at a time. Rollback is a single re-tag — no data migration involved. Canary gets 5% of render traffic for 20 minutes before full rollout. Each environment overrides defaults with the configuration values listed below.

service settings:
ralael:
  pin: 7453
  tenant: zorath
  seal: seal_087806e4
  metrics_host: metrics.ralael.paliqworks.example
  standby_team: fraath
  escalation: praok-istiel
  nonce: 10e083

Handover note: Pingwright deploy-status bot. Ownership is moving to me as of this week. For plugin authors: the bot now validates plugin manifests at registration, so unsigned handlers will be rejected. Message formatting moved to the template engine; raw string responses are deprecated and will stop working next release. Rate limits are unchanged. The plugin API reference, migration guide, and sandbox instructions are on the internal page below.

wiki page, kahog-hahig: https://vault.zemvargrid.internal/display/deploy/repo/settings/merge_requests/job/settings/6f3b933774dbc5320a4daa18

## Shuttle-Bus Gate — Contractor Access

Welcome to the Fernhollow Campus! If you're arriving on the site shuttle, you'll be dropped at Gate C near the workshop sheds. The gate is unmanned after 10:00, so don't wait around for someone to buzz you in — it runs on a keypad. Sign in at the Porters' Hut first (they'll want your company name and who you're visiting), then head back to the gate. Punch in the contractor code on the pad, which you'll find below.

door code, tajof-kageg: bdg-QVDCE-3